#### A simple and modern ebook reader

PocketLib is a simple and modern ebook reader.

📖 Read any epub file
Add any local epub file to your library. PocketLib automatically saves your
reading progress, so you can go directly to the last page you read when you
open the app.

📚 Discover a wide range of literature
The PocketLib Store contains a large collection of literature in the public
domain, carefully selected and produced for the true book lover. Just log in
to get free access to all these books.

☁ Save your data and read on any device
Log in with your dav Account to save your library and reading progress in the
cloud. Read on any device, wherever and whenever you want.

This package is a thin native window around the PocketLib web app. The
rendering engine comes from the GNOME platform snap that Ubuntu desktops
already ship, so the download stays a few dozen kilobytes and no extra
browser is installed alongside it.

## Enable snaps on Ubuntu and install PocketLib

Snaps are applications packaged with all their dependencies to run on all popular Linux distributions from a single build. They update automatically and roll back gracefully.

Snaps are discoverable and installable from the [Snap Store](https://snapcraft.io/store), an app store with an audience of millions.

### Enable snapd

If you’re running [Ubuntu 16.04 LTS (Xenial Xerus)](https://www.ubuntu.com/) or later, including [Ubuntu 18.04 LTS (Bionic Beaver)](https://www.ubuntu.com/desktop/features) and [Ubuntu 20.04 LTS (Focal Fossa)](https://wiki.ubuntu.com/FocalFossa/ReleaseNotes), you don’t need to do anything. Snap is already installed and ready to go.

For versions of Ubuntu between [14.04 LTS (Trusty Tahr)](https://wiki.ubuntu.com/TrustyTahr/ReleaseNotes) and [15.10 (Wily Werewolf)](https://wiki.ubuntu.com/WilyWerewolf/ReleaseNotes), as well as Ubuntu flavours that don’t include *snap* by default, *snap* can be installed from the Ubuntu Software Centre by searching for *snapd*.

Alternatively, snapd can be installed from the command line:

```
sudo apt update
sudo apt install snapd
```

Either log out and back in again, or restart your system, to ensure snap’s paths are updated correctly.

### Install PocketLib

To install PocketLib, simply use the following command:

```
sudo snap install pocketlib
```
